    The idea that Petty must stink because if he didn’t he’d be playing strikes me as extremely dubious. By that argument no backup player who replaced a starter could ever be better than the guy he replaced, because if he was the coaches would have known it and started him. The reality is of course very different - backups turn out to be better than starters all the time. Practice is practice, not a game. Coaches aren’t infallible, and sometimes make bad choices, often for reasons that have little to do with who is actually better. Arguing that Petty shouldn’t play because he stinks, and he stinks because he doesn’t play, is pretty much the definition of circular reasoning and a self-fulfilling prophecy.

    McCown has been decidedly below average this season, just as he has been his entire career. Appealing to him because of his track record of effectiveness is ludicrous, since he has absolutely none.

    Completing dink and dunk 70% of the time is no accomplishment. The Jets passing offense and overall offense rank 25th or 26th. His QB rating ranks something like 25th. His yards per attempt and yards per completion rank around 25th. If you think that that corresponds to an offense carrying a team to victory and represents effective play, I don’t know what to tell you. It’s pretty much the definition of below average, just like I said.

    You know I respect your posting but to think a HC can't make a mistake with a QB is not a reach. I think Jerry Glanville used to use Brett Farve to win bets by betting people he could throw it to the 3rd deck of Atlanta Stadium. Never gave him a chance to play and look how he turned out.

    Bill Bellichick admitted to handling the QB situation in Cleveland wrong when he was the HC.

    Im not saying Petty or Hack are going to HOF, my point is simply that a HC can and have been wrong in regards to how they handled QBs.
